999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

“互聯網+”時代寵物共享飼養平臺構建

2019-12-16 01:48:12劉洛佳曹雙雙
電腦知識與技術 2019年29期

劉洛佳 曹雙雙

摘要:在互聯網和共享經濟快速發展的時代背景下,通過對社會上出現越來越多的流浪寵物進行調查研究,發現流浪寵物數量龐大,給人們的正常生活帶來一定影響,為減少并改善現已存在的流浪寵物給人們帶來的一系列問題。該文通過SSM+Maven+Bootstrap框架,開發出一個新型的共享寵物飼養平臺,該平臺提出了一種全新的寵物飼養方式,即采用線上互動+交易相結合方式,幫助寵物安家落戶,避免流浪寵物增加對人們生活的影響。

關鍵詞:寵物共享;線上互動+交易;模塊實現

中圖分類號:TP319 文獻標識碼:A

文章編號:1009-3044(2019)29-0040-03

1背景

在互聯網以及共享經濟高速發展的時代背景下,流浪寵物數量龐大,給人們生活帶來了一定影響,本文分別從社會、寵物、寵物救助站以及用戶本身四個角度進行分析,提出構建一個新型寵物共享飼養平臺。

從社會的角度出發,社會上出現越來越多流浪寵物,給社會治安和人類安全方面帶來了嚴重的危害,擾亂了人類的生活,平臺的構建可以暫時緩解這個問題。從寵物的角度出發,平臺的構建,可以讓更多的人去關心寵物,奉獻愛心。從寵物救助站的角度出發,平臺的構建可以幫助他們減輕流浪寵物數量過多以及成本開銷過大的問題。從用戶角度出發,平臺提供了一個便捷,高效、全新的共享飼養寵物的養寵模式。因此,構建該平臺具有重要意義。

2關鍵實現技術

本平臺主要所采用SSM+Maven+Bootstrap進行搭建。平臺前端主要用Bootstrap進行搭建,通過uI組件可以迅速搭建前端頁面;后端主要用SSM框架來搭建;同時此次平臺構建我們主要用Maven來管理項目。

2.1SSM框架

平臺后端開發主要用SSM框架,SSM框架是標準的MVC模式,是Spring MVC,spring和Mybatis框架的整合。springMVC主要負責請求的轉發和視圖管理,Spring實現業務對象管理,Mybatis作為數據對象的持久化引擎。

2.2Bootstrap

平臺前端開發主要用Bootstrap,Bootstrap是前端的開源工具包,可以通過它找到關于HTML、CSS組件、iQuery插件的一些詳細文檔,使用時較為方便。

2.3Maven

在平臺開發中,為了更加方便簡潔,我們選用了Maven來管理項目。

3平臺分析

基于前期調研和用戶需求分析梳理,平臺根據使用角色主要劃分為三個模塊,分別是用戶模塊、互動模塊、管理員模塊,本節分別對這三個模塊進行詳細的功能性需求分析。

用戶模塊:用戶可以登錄注冊簽到,進行個人信息的維護和發布修改萌寵及物品信息。主要包括:1)未注冊的用戶可以在網頁上面注冊成為網站會員,注冊成功后自動跳轉到登錄頁面進行登錄,登錄成功之后會自動跳轉到登錄之前的頁面;2)用戶在登錄之后可以進入個人中心,對個人信息進行修改,包括賬戶密碼,個人身份信息,發表的評論等;3)在登錄之后用戶可以進行簽到獲取積分;4)用戶可以發布修改關于自己寵物及物品的信息,可以上傳圖片、視頻等。

互動模塊:用戶可以在線提問答復,可以在線交易、點贊和評論。主要包括:1)提問者可以發布問題,刪除和修改問題信息,回答者可以對答案進行刪除和修改;2)用戶可以通過支付寶,微信等方式在線付款,當用戶提交訂單后會自動跳轉到支付頁面,支付頁面顯示付款金額和部分訂單信息;3)用戶還可以點贊和評論。

管理員模塊:管理員可以瀏覽管理商品信息,可以對萌寵及物品信息進行推送,還可以發布新聞。主要包括:1)在網站的后臺管理頁面,管理人員可以對用戶和一些寵物或二手物品信息進行添加,刪除和添加新類目。商品類目包括一級類目和多級子類目;2)頁面內容管理功能允許管理和運維人員對頁面的滾動橫幅,新聞以及網站公告等內容進行修改(包括內容的增加,內容刪除,內容的修改)。

平臺功能分析圖如圖1所示:

4核心功能模塊

4.1用戶模塊

注冊登錄:當一個新用戶進入到登錄界面中時,首先需要進行注冊。用戶輸入賬號注冊,后臺在獲取值之后,會通過list方式在數據庫中進行遍歷查詢,看是否有賬號與之匹配,根據注冊的賬號,提供給用戶對應的服務。首先根據需要建立數據庫、數據表、字段;根據表中字段建立實體類;在Mapper中實現對數據庫的增刪改查操作;設計DAO(data access object)數據操作對象接口;設計Service,通過DA0獲取對象,然后進行業務邏輯實現;設計控制層Controller,用于從頁面獲取請求,調用Service處理并將處理結果返回給頁面。主要涉及的對象方法如下所示:

用戶信息維護:用戶在個人信息頁面可以查看和修改自己的個人信息,進入個人界面時,需要進行判斷,看用戶是否已經注冊并且登錄,如果已經注冊了就直接在數據庫中找到顯示在頁面上面,沒有的話就跳轉到注冊頁面。判斷用戶登錄狀態的業務過程被封裝成一個用戶登錄攔截類(LoginInterceptor),主要是獲取用戶Token標簽,并根據Token標簽查詢Session中登錄信息來進行判斷。修改信息時主要涉及到以下對象和方法:

發布修改萌寵信息及物品:此模塊主要是在前臺頁面添加內容,包括文字,圖片和視頻等。首先要判斷用戶是否登錄,如果沒有就提示未登錄,請先登錄!如果已經登錄,主要通過創建Customer對象,對數據進行更新。關鍵代碼如下:

簽到功能:在個人用戶中心頁面,用戶除了可以登錄注冊,在這里還有一個簽到環節,平臺實行簽到積分制,當用戶的積分達到一定數量的時候,平臺管理人員會給救助站捐獻寵物糧食或者寵物的日常生活使用物品,主要是為提高平臺的瀏覽量。關鍵代碼如下:

4.2互動模塊

提問答復以及評論:當想聯系某個寵物醫生或用戶時,直接通過前端的URL將業務交給第三方平臺,這樣節省了開發的時間。但是當用戶想評論某用戶的時候,首先判斷他是否登錄,通過list遍歷數據庫,找到兩個用戶的userId,然后封裝數據,接著插入到數據庫中,最后在呈現給用戶。關鍵代碼如下:

在線交易:用戶之間溝通好之后提交訂單可以直接進入支付頁面,本平臺主要通過第三方支付平臺來實現在線付款功能。在進行支付的操作時,前端頁面會通過URL將訂單id傳遞給支付業務的控制器PayOnlineController,從而調用payOrderf)方法開始支付處理。支付業務處理器根據訂單查詢到用戶的信息時會調用setPayInfoo方法,按照第三方的參數規范補全參數屬性。頁面和支付信息會被重定向到第三方支付平臺,然后完成支付操作。支付完成后調用updateByExample()方法更新數據庫里面的信息,最后調用reSetPayInf()方法重置支付參數屬性值,并且返回到結果頁面。

點贊功能:用戶與用戶之間要想達到一個良好的互動,就需要實現評論點贊的功能。可以提高用戶的體驗感。關鍵代碼如下:

4.3管理員模塊

發布新聞:網站要正常運行,吸引更多的瀏覽者就需要維護人員和管理人員對網站定期發布新聞。主要操作有對整個網站內容的增,刪,改。關鍵代碼如下:

推薦功能:在共享空間和萌寵愛心兩個模塊中,用戶可以瀏覽到一些寵物的信息以及寵物用具,為了提高用戶的體驗感,通過提高算法來推薦給用戶可能喜歡的東西和有用的信息,在設計網站時,我們主要用了基于物品的協同過濾算法來實現推薦功能,根據用戶的喜好,來推薦給用戶可能喜歡的東西或者寵物。基于物品的協同過濾算法主要分為兩步:1)計算物品之間的相似度;2)根據物品的相似度和用戶的歷史行為給用戶生成推薦列表。推薦算法如下:

5結束語

平臺的構建可以暫時解決流浪寵物數量過多,導致救助站造成本開銷過大的問題和給人類安全方面帶來危害的問題;平臺可以給用戶提供一個便捷,高效的寵物飼養平臺,可以讓更多的人去關心寵物,奉獻愛心。目前平臺已經完成前后端的開發,在下一階段主要進行完善和測試。在互聯網+寵物飼養的大環境下,本文提出新型共享寵物飼養平臺,在寵物飼養中具有一定的發展前景,對社會發展具有一定促進作用。

主站蜘蛛池模板: 午夜福利在线观看入口| 亚洲精品你懂的| 亚洲91精品视频| 中文字幕在线不卡视频| 亚洲人成在线免费观看| 99热这里只有精品国产99| 国产理论精品| 麻豆国产精品一二三在线观看| 青青草一区二区免费精品| a毛片在线播放| 丰满人妻久久中文字幕| 国产福利一区在线| 精品三级网站| 精品无码人妻一区二区| 亚洲精品动漫| 国产人人射| 亚洲天堂精品在线观看| 免费不卡在线观看av| 亚洲欧美一区二区三区蜜芽| 国产一级毛片在线| 视频一区视频二区日韩专区| 中文字幕亚洲专区第19页| 免费国产不卡午夜福在线观看| 欧美黄网在线| 国产精品xxx| 最新国产午夜精品视频成人| 久久这里只有精品66| 欧美亚洲网| 欧美成在线视频| 午夜福利视频一区| 亚洲色图综合在线| 国产自产视频一区二区三区| 亚洲三级影院| 国产欧美日韩专区发布| 国产欧美日韩另类| 亚洲天堂日韩av电影| 婷婷中文在线| 亚洲毛片一级带毛片基地| 国产在线第二页| 国产午夜一级毛片| 国产精品第5页| 欧美国产日韩在线观看| 亚洲中文精品人人永久免费| 亚洲浓毛av| 久久这里只有精品2| 亚亚洲乱码一二三四区| 国产新AV天堂| 日韩专区欧美| 亚洲av色吊丝无码| 欧美日本二区| 日韩精品无码免费一区二区三区 | 亚洲中字无码AV电影在线观看| 中文无码毛片又爽又刺激| 国产精品一区二区不卡的视频 | 日韩成人高清无码| 亚洲日韩精品伊甸| 欧洲熟妇精品视频| 日韩资源站| 伊人久久婷婷五月综合97色| 午夜精品福利影院| 99视频在线观看免费| 国产麻豆福利av在线播放| 欧美亚洲一区二区三区在线| 日本不卡在线视频| 一本色道久久88| 天天躁夜夜躁狠狠躁图片| 无码精品福利一区二区三区| 91毛片网| 欧美性天天| 日韩国产综合精选| 一级看片免费视频| 久久九九热视频| 日本久久久久久免费网络| 精品久久久无码专区中文字幕| 无码乱人伦一区二区亚洲一| 亚洲永久视频| 久久免费视频播放| 日韩二区三区| 亚洲中文无码av永久伊人| 伊人网址在线| 国产精品第一区在线观看| 日本在线欧美在线|